Defining the Adventure Movie Genre
Defining the adventure movie genre can be a bit tricky, as it often overlaps with other genres like action, fantasy, and science fiction. At its core, an adventure movie centers on a journey or quest, where the protagonist faces challenges, overcomes obstacles, and explores new and exciting environments. Key elements that typically characterize adventure movies include: a compelling narrative, exotic locations, heroic characters, high stakes, action-packed sequences, and a sense of exploration and discovery. These films often feature a protagonist or group of protagonists who embark on a journey, whether it's to find a treasure, rescue someone, or simply explore uncharted territory. The best adventure movies typically have a strong narrative with a clear goal, along with a sense of peril. The locations are critical, often ranging from dense jungles and ancient ruins to vast oceans and outer space. The characters must be brave, resourceful, and relatable, and the high stakes keep the audience invested. The film should include action sequences that build the excitement, and throughout there is a sense of discovery and wonder. Iconic Hollywood Adventure Films: A Must-Watch List
Some adventure films have stood the test of time and become iconic. These films have not only entertained audiences but have also influenced the genre and popular culture. The following are some of the must-watch iconic Hollywood adventure films, including both classic and modern examples:
- Raiders of the Lost Ark (1981): Directed by Steven Spielberg, this film is the quintessential adventure movie. It features Indiana Jones, a daring archaeologist, on a quest to find the Ark of the Covenant. The film is a perfect blend of action, suspense, and humor, set in exotic locations with memorable characters.
- The Lord of the Rings: The Fellowship of the Ring (2001): The first installment of the epic fantasy trilogy, this film follows a group of heroes who must destroy the One Ring to save Middle-earth. It is known for its immersive world-building, stunning visuals, and compelling story.
- Pirates of the Caribbean: The Curse of the Black Pearl (2003): This film revitalized the pirate genre, featuring Johnny Depp as the charismatic Captain Jack Sparrow. It blends adventure, fantasy, and humor, with exciting action sequences and memorable characters.
-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ade (1989): Another thrilling adventure featuring Indiana Jones. This time, he teams up with his father to find the Holy Grail, which makes it a great choice for anyone. The movie combines action, history, and family dynamics.
- Star Wars: Episode IV – A New Hope (1977): This film revolutionized the science fiction genre. The story of a group of rebels fighting against the evil Galactic Empire is exciting and contains many adventure movie elements, such as epic space battles and heroic characters. This film launched a franchise that continues to captivate audiences worldwide.

Comparing Classic vs. Modern Adventure Movies
Adventure movies have evolved over the years, with changes in technology, storytelling techniques, and audience expectations. Here is a simple comparison:
Feature | Classic Adventure Movies | Modern Adventure Movies |
---|---|---|
Special Effects | Limited, relying on practical effects | Advanced, CGI-heavy |
Storytelling | Often straightforward, with clear heroes | More complex, with moral ambiguities |
Characters | Archetypal, with distinct good vs. evil | Nuanced, with complex motivations |
Themes | Focus on exploration, heroism, and courage | Broader themes, including social commentary |
Visuals | Film quality and location | Technology improvements |
Classic adventure movies, such as the early Indiana Jones films, often relied on practical effects and a more straightforward narrative. Modern adventure movies, on the other hand, often use advanced CGI technology and feature more complex storylines with moral ambiguities. Both types of movies can be equally entertaining, depending on the viewer's preferences. Q: What is the difference between an action movie and an adventure movie?
A: While there is overlap, adventure movies emphasize a journey or quest, exploring new environments, and discovering new things. Action movies focus on conflict and high-octane action sequences.
